A particularly well appointed detached home which occupies a most attractive cul de sac position within a small development ideal for family buyers.
Tastefully presented throughout the spacious accommodation briefly comprises ; entrance hall, lounge with double doors leading through to a magnificent open plan living, dining and kitchen area. Extensively fitted with a range of contemporary units and quality appliances whilst the sitting area has a vaulted ceiling complete with skylights and bi folding doors giving access to the rear garden. There is also a utility and W.C to the ground floor.
On the first floor are four good size bedrooms and the family bathroom, the master bedroom also a modern en suite shower room.
A double width drive gives access to an integral garage with electric main door and personal access to the main house. The rear garden has undergone an extensive programme of hard landscaping and now provides an outstanding amenity for outdoor entertaining whilst remaining relatively maintenance free.
Clarke Hall Road, is located off the A642 Aberford Road providing the commuter with excellent connections to both Wakefield and Leeds. There are well regarded schools in the area for all age groups and a wide range of facilities making this an ideal and convenient destination.

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
